Abstract

A single potential ion source includes a single conical electrode encircled by a cylindrical magnet. At least one filament is placed proximate to the electrode. This arrangement serves to accelerate electrons created by energy from the filament toward a center axis of the conical electrode. The electrons collide with gas particles to create a focused ion stream. The stream may be directed into a magnetic field in a mass spectrometer tube.
